Harvard professor and former IMF Chief Economist Rogoff warns that the market's assessment of the war situation is 'too naive'; meanwhile, he believes the US dollar is overvalued by at least 20%, and historical patterns suggest such overvaluation typically corrects within five to six years. The war has driven safe haven flows into the dollar, creating an inherent contradiction with the risk of a mid-term dollar correction
